I Corinthians 13, the love passage in the Bible that is said at many weddings and printed on many bookmarks, is so beautiful and if we reverse we spell out the NEAR-SIGHTED SYNDROME. Read this as I reverse the love passage definition to the near sighted syndrome of anger:
Love is:
Impatient, never seeking to understand;
Not kind, but mean and inconsiderate;
Jealous and possessive;
Boastful and puffed up;
Acts in an ugly way and only seeks after self;
Is easily provoked and short-tempered;
